-> > In this election, there are 8 candidates running for the position of >
-> Zone 1 Echomail Coordinator (Z1EC). As such, a procedure called >
-> preferential balloting is being used to prevent the need for run-off >
-> elections should no candidate receive a majority vote. Preferential >
-> balloting simply means you rank the candidates in order of your >
-> preference. If there is a candidate you do not want to vote for, > simply
-> do not list that candidate on your ballot. However, understand > that if
-> all of those candidates that you did list are eliminated in > any round of
-> tallying, so would your ballot be eliminated. (see > examples).
